This 2024 Peterbilt 548 tandem axle water truck is a purpose-built on-road water hauling unit designed to transport and distribute water across a wide range of job site applications. With 2,195 hours of use, this truck has seen real-world work while remaining a relatively recent model year.

Water trucks in this category are commonly used for dust suppression on unpaved roads and active construction sites, soil compaction support, pothole and trench preparation, and fire prevention on dry job sites. The tandem axle configuration provides added load-bearing capacity and stability when operating with a full tank, making it well-suited for demanding site conditions.

The Peterbilt 548 is built on a vocational truck platform known for its durability in heavy-duty applications. As an on-road water truck, it is designed to travel between job sites efficiently while meeting road use requirements. Specific tank capacity, pump configuration, and spray system details are not listed, so buyers should confirm those specifications directly.

Contractors in road construction, civil earthwork, mining, land development, and municipal operations regularly rely on water trucks of this type to maintain site compliance and productivity.
